    How much do Interview Training tutors cost per hour?

    The cost of a Interview Training tutor can vary depending on their qualifications and experience. Generally, private tutors charge between £30.00 and £50.00 per hour, with online lessons often slightly cheaper than in-person lessons

    Can you take Interview Training lessons Online?

    Yes, you can take Interview Training lessons online! All of our tutors offer online tutoring, most of them through our state-of-the-art online classroom which has been built by us to meet all your needs.
